You might have read a few days ago about the Ultra-HDTV from LG, which features 4,000 lines of digital resolution (twice as much as “regular” high definition). Now, Sony is getting into the 4k game with the XBR-84X900.
Since actual content that can reach that 4k line is very tough to get, the XBR has a very generous upscaling feature that is supposed to make your Blu-rays look even better than they do now. It also has 3D capabilities, as long as you don’t mind wearing those dumb-looking glasses.
As for price, Sony’s been silent up until this point, but early adopters are almost certainly going to have to pay an outrageous price by television standards.
